Модель зрелости процессов разработки ПО

         

Измерения и анализ


Раздел «Измерения и анализ» описывает, что необходимо для измерения процесса и анализа результатов измерений. В этом разделе обычно приводятся примеры измерений, с помощью которых можно определить статус и эффективность выполняемых операций.


Измерение 1 Выполнение измерений и использование их результатов для определения статуса операций по управлению установленными требованиями.

Примеры измерений:

  • определение статуса каждого из установленных требований;
  •     определение статуса изменений установленных требований;
  •     общее количество изменений установленных требований, включая общее количество тех из них, которые были предложены, остаются открытыми, утверждены или реализованы в базовой линии системы.



  • Измерение 1 Выполнение измерений и использование их результатов для определения состояния работ по планированию проекта разработки.

    Примеры измерений: 

  • определение степени выполнения этапов работ по планированию разработки в сравнении с планом; 
  • определение объема выполненных работ по планированию разработки и использованных при этом ресурсов.



  • Измерение 1 Выполнение измерений и использование их результатов для определения состояния работ по отслеживанию хода проекта и контролю над ним.



    Примеры измерений: определение объема трудозатрат и других ресурсов, вложенных в выполнение работ по отслеживанию хода проекта и контролю над ним; определение статуса изменений плана разработки

    ПО, включающих в себя изменения следующих оценок – объема промежуточных программных продуктов, затрат на разработку, критических компьютерных ресурсов и показателей календарного графика.




    Измерение 1 Выполнение измерений и использование их результатов для определения состояния работ по управлению субподрядом.

    Примеры измерений:

  • расходы на работы по управлению субподрядом в сравнении с плановыми значениями,
  • фактические даты поставки продуктов, отданных на субподряд, в сравнении с запланированными,
  • фактические даты поставок генеральным подрядчиком компонентов проекта субподрядчику в сравнении с запланированными.



  • Измерение 1 Выполнение измерений и использование их результатов для определения затрат на мероприятия по обеспечению качества и отслеживания их состояния в сравнении с календарным планом.

    Примеры измерений:

  • выполнение этапов работ по обеспечению качества в сравнении с планом;
  • определение объема выполненных работ по обеспечению качества и израсходованных при этом ресурсов в сравнении с запланированными значениями;
  • количество проведенных аудитов продуктов и проверок хода работ в сравнении с запланированным.



  • Измерение 1 Выполнение измерений и использование их результатов для определения состояния работ по управлению конфигурацией.

    Примеры измерений: 

  • количество запросов на изменение, обрабатываемое за единицу времени; 
  • выполнение этапов работ по управлению конфигурацией в сравнении с планом; 
  • объем выполненных работ по управлению конфигурацией и израсходованные при этом ресурсы.



  • Измерение 1 Выполнение измерений и использование их результатов для определения статуса мероприятий по разработке и усовершенствованию производственного процесса организации.

    Примеры измерений:

  • определение объема выполненных работ по оценке, разработке и усовершенствованию производственного процесса и израсходованных при этом ресурсов в сравнении с запланированными значениями;
  • результаты каждой оценки производственного процесса в сравнении с результатами предыдущих оценок и основанными на них рекомендациями.



  • Измерение 1 Выполнение измерений и использование их результатов для выяснения состояния работ по определению производственного процесса организации.

    Примеры измерений:

  • статус выполнения этапов календарного плана разработки и сопровождения ППО,
  • затраты на работы по определению процесса.



  • Измерение 1 Выполнение измерений и использование их результатов для определения статуса мероприятий по обучению.

    Примеры измерений:

  • фактическая посещаемость каждого учебного курса в сравнении с запланированной,
  • фактическое проведение учебных курсов в сравнении с планами обучения в рамках организации и проекта,
  • число удовлетворенных заявок об отказе от обучения за период времени.
  • Измерение 2 Выполнение измерений и использование их результатов для определения качества программы обучения.

    Примеры измерений:

  • результаты тестов, проводимых после прохождения обучения,
  • отзывы слушателей по учебным курсам,
  • отзывы производственных менеджеров.



  • Измерение 1 Выполнение измерений и использование их результатов для определения эффективности работ по интегрированному управлению разработкой ПО.

    Примеры измерений:

  • объем выполненных на текущий момент работ по управлению проектом в сравнении с запланированным;
  • периодичность, причины и масштаб работ по перепланированию;
  • для каждого выявленного риска разработки – фактическая величина нежелательных последствий в сравнении с расчетной;
  • отслеживаемые во времени количество и масштаб наиболее существенных непредвиденных нежелательных воздействий на проект разработки.



  • Измерение 1 Выполнение измерений и использование их результатов для определения функциональных возможностей и качества программных продуктов.

    Примеры измерений:

  • количество, типы и серьезность дефектов, выявленных в программных продуктах, отслеживаемые интегрально и по стадиям;
  • установленные требования, сведенные по категориям (например, безопасность, конфигурация системы, производительность, надежность) и отслеживаемые до требований к ПО и системных тестовых сценариев.
  • Измерение 2 Выполнение измерений и использование их результатов для определения статуса операций по инженерии разработки программного продукта.

    Примеры измерений:

  • статус каждого установленного требования в течение всего проекта;
  • отчеты о проблемах по их серьезности и длительности времени, в течение которого проблемы остаются нерешенными; определение статуса изменений установленных требований;
  • трудоемкость анализа каждого предлагаемого изменения и их совокупности; количество изменений, внесенных в базовые линии, по их категориям (например, интерфейс, безопасность, конфигурация системы, производительность, практичность);
  • объем внесенных изменений и затраты на их реализацию и тестирование, включая начальную оценку и фактические показатели объема и затрат.



  • Измерение 1 Выполнение измерений и использование их результатов для определения статуса мероприятий по межгрупповой координации.

    Примеры фактических измерений:

  • объем трудозатрат и других ресурсов, израсходованных разработчиками на поддержку других инженерных групп;
  • объем трудозатрат и других ресурсов, израсходованных другими инженерными группами на поддержку группы разработки ПО;
  • выполнение конкретных задач и этапов разработчиками в целях поддержки деятельности других инженерных групп;
  • выполнение конкретных задач и этапов другими инженерными группами в целях поддержки деятельности группы разработки ПО.



  • Измерение 1 Выполнение измерений и использование их результатов для определения статуса работ по проведению экспертных оценок.

    Примеры измерений:

  • количество выполненных экспертных оценок в сравнении с планом,
  • общая трудоемкость выполненных экспертных оценок в сравнении с планом,
  • количество проверенных промежуточных продуктов в сравнении с планом.


  • Содержание раздела